Here's the best way to generate Decline Signature Block Product Photography Contract with pdfFiller:
Select any available way to add a PDF file for completion.
Utilize the toolbar at the top of the interface and choose the Sign option.
You can mouse-draw your signature, type it or add a photo of it - our tool will digitize it in a blink of an eye. As soon as your signature is created, click Save and sign.
Click on the document area where you want to add an Decline Signature Block Product Photography Contract. You can move the newly generated signature anywhere on the page you want or change its configurations. Click OK to save the changes.
As soon as your document is good to go, hit the DONE button in the top right area.
Once you're done with signing, you will be taken back to the Dashboard.
Use the Dashboard settings to download the completed copy, send it for further review, or print it out.
